Investment objective
This actively managed equity fund aims to achieve the highest possible capital growth in US dollars.


Key features
While respecting risk diversification, the fund invests worldwide primarily in equities, equity-like transferable securities, participation certificates, and depositary receipts of high-quality companies that offer potential for relatively high long-term earnings growth and above-average profitability. It may invest in China A-shares, subject to a specific limit, and hold concentrated positions in individual companies or industries. It uses its benchmark for performance comparison. The investment team has full discretion.


Approach
The investment team implements its Quality Growth strategy based on in-depth company research. It considers specific sustainability criteria in assessing potential investments, promoting environmental and/or social characteristics. It dynamically adjusts portfolio positions, striving to participate when markets rise and protect capital when they fall.

Investment opportunity

Investing beyond your borders can help result in attractive performance in the longer run. Here are two reasons why:

The globalization of company revenues

Global companies aren’t bound by geography – not in where they are headquartered, nor in where they derive their income – and reflect an opportunity set for investors that is meaningfully distributed across major regions.

The shifting of regional and country performance

It is impossible to predict which regions or countries will outperform in any given year. Global diversification provides investors exposure through the long-term ups and downs of different markets. In fact, over the past 15 years, no single region consistently claimed top performance, as bull markets have historically alternated among geographies.

RISKS

When seeking to achieve its investment objective the Sub-Fund is subject to General Risks, to Investment Fund Risks, to Investment Management Risks and to Other Risks. Investing in the Sub-Fund implies the following risk factors which are described in detail in the section Risk Factors of the Sales Prospectus.

Investment Fund Risks

  • There is no guarantee that the fund will achieve its investment objective or that you will get back the amount you originally invested.

  • The value of your investment can go up or down in response to changes in economic conditions, interest rates, exchange rates, or company creditworthiness. Events such as pandemics, wars, or natural disasters can cause significant and unpredictable market disruptions worldwide.

  • If a key service provider (such as the investment manager or depositary) fails or becomes insolvent, this could cause delays in processing your transactions or result in financial losses for the fund.

  • In difficult market conditions, it may not be possible to sell certain investments quickly or at a fair price, which could mean the fund is unable to meet your redemption request promptly or may have to apply tools such as temporary restrictions on withdrawals.

Investment Management Risks

  • Shares in companies can fall in value at any time, and there is no guarantee of returns; while equities have historically offered higher long-term returns, they also carry higher short-term risk.

  • REITs can fall in value due to declining property prices, rising interest rates, increased operating costs, or poor management quality. These factors directly reduce the value of the underlying real estate and therefore the REIT securities held by the fund

  • Derivatives such as options, futures, and swaps can magnify gains but also amplify losses, and if used incorrectly or in unfavourable market conditions could result in substantial or total loss. There is also a risk that the counterparty to a derivative contract defaults on its obligations, further increasing potential losses.

  • Investing in emerging markets carries greater risks than developed markets, including less stable governments, weaker regulatory oversight, lower liquidity, and restrictions on moving money in and out of the country. These factors can result in significant price swings and potential losses.

  • Investing in Chinese securities via programs such as Stock Connect or Bond Connect involves unique risks including currency controls, regulatory uncertainty, complex tax rules, trading restrictions, and potential difficulties in enforcing ownership rights. The regulatory environment in China can change with limited notice and may have retrospective effect, adversely impacting the fund.

  • When the fund invests in assets denominated in a different currency to the fund's reference currency, movements in exchange rates can increase or decrease the value of your investment independently of how the underlying assets perform. Not all currency exposure may be hedged.

  • Applying ESG (environmental, social, and governance) criteria may cause the fund to avoid certain investments or sectors, which could positively or negatively affect performance compared to funds that do not apply such criteria. ESG data from third parties may be incomplete or inaccurate, and there is no universally agreed standard for what qualifies as a sustainable investment.

Other Risks

  • The fund's investment strategy may result in significant holdings in a small number of sectors or companies, which could make its value more volatile than a more broadly diversified fund.

  • Environmental, social, or governance events (such as climate change, social controversies, or poor corporate governance) can negatively impact the value of the fund's investments. 

Any of these risks could cause a Sub-Fund to lose money, to perform less well than similar investments, to experience high volatility of the Share price, or to fail to meet its investment objective over any period of time. It cannot be guaranteed that the investor will recover the capital invested.
